WHO calls for DRC ceasefire amid Ebola outbreak
The head of the World Health Organization has urged an immediate ceasefire in the eastern Democratic Republic of Congo. Tedros Adhanom Ghebreyesus warned of a 'catastrophic collision of disease and conflict' as Ebola cases rise.
